Freni e Frizioni

Description:

  • A relaxed atmosphere, cool music, a hip young crowd, inventive cocktails and endless healthy free food. This is what to expect from Freni Frizioni, one of the best examples of an 'aperitivo' bar that Rome has to offer. With the purchase of a beverage, they have everything from wine to mojitos, you are allowed full access to their long dining room table chock-full of delicious nibbles. Couscous, grilled vegetables, bruschetta and pastas are constantly replenished as the stylish young crowd chows down while sipping on their drinks.
